Plan a Short Break

In this section...

  1. Country Escapes
    With 312 square miles of spectacular countryside and hundreds of different walks and routes, you really can immerse yourselves in the peaceful and beautiful surroundings.
  2. Cultural Breaks
    Lancashire is a unique destination for its culture, arts & heritage. Uncover the stories and the fascinating tales our wonderful county has to offer.
  3. Dog Friendly Holidays in Lancashire
    Planning to travel to Lancashire with your four legged friend then you’ll be happy to know they will be very welcome.
  4. Family Fun Breaks
    Lancashire is a fantastic destination offering lots of fun and treats that will appeal to the whole family!
  5. Gourmet Breaks
    Discover the diversity of Lancashire’s food and drink on a visit to this scenic county, we promise you won’t be disappointed.
  6. Great Adventures
    If Lancashire’s in spoilt and expansive countryside is bringing out the dare devil in you, you’ll be glad to know that there are a myriad of adventure sports in Lancashire perfect for adrenaline seekers.
  7. Indulgent Spa Breaks
    De-stress, relieve your aches and pains and really look after your wellbeing at Lancashire's Spas.
  8. Lancashire Coast and Seaside Breaks
    Lancashire has a stunning coastline and prime sandcastle sand can be found on the main beaches at St Annes, Blackpool, Cleveleys, Fleetwood and Morecambe.
  9. Luxury Getaways
    Whether it's award-winning cuisine you’re looking for, highly graded accommodation with amazing facilities, or a completely unique guest experience, Lancashire has lots offer to make your visit in Lancashire extra special and truly memorable one.

A Royal Lancaster Walk

A Royal Lancaster Walk

Home to the Kings Castle of the North, Lancaster has had a strong royal connection for centuries. So what better way to celebrate the upcoming coronation of King Charles III than with a stroll around this beautiful historic city.

LITFEST starts this Friday, 17th March

LITFEST starts this Friday, 17th March

We’re very excited to announce that Lancaster’s 44th Annual Literature Festival, Litfest, begins this Friday 17 March. Running until the 26 March, we’ll be offering a packed programme of events, including opportunities to meet our authors; take part in discussions; find out more about nature and history, philosophy and politics; and be entertained by poems and stories.

Pre-Raphaelite Artist of Hope: Evelyn De Morgan

Pre-Raphaelite Artist of Hope: Evelyn De Morgan

An exhibition reaches hopefully towards the end of the rainbow. Pre-Raphaelite Artist of Hope displays Evelyn De Morgan’s symbolic paintings alongside contemporary stories from those who have lived through warfare and from NHS staff who have served on the frontline during the pandemic.
